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Amenities

London Road (Guildford) station is well-equipped for your travel needs. The ticket office is open from 06:30 to 13:00 on weekdays and 09:00 to 14:00 on Saturdays. While there's no ticket office service on Sundays, ticket machines are available for you to buy and collect tickets at any time. Additionally, these machines are accessible for individuals with disabilities, and induction loops are available for those with hearing impairments.

The station features heated waiting rooms on both platforms and CCTV for your safety. However, it's worth noting that facilities such as shops, ATM machines, and refreshment outlets are not available on-site, so it's a good idea to plan ahead if you require these services.

Accessibility

This station prioritizes accessibility with some step-free access available. While platform 2, which services trains towards Guildford, offers level access, platform 1 does not have step-free access. Assistance for boarding or alighting from trains is handled by the train's guard, and while dedicated staff help isn't available, customer help points are on site to assist passengers.

Accessible parking is available with two designated spaces, though you might want to confirm details ahead as equipment for accessible parking is not provided.

Station Facilities and Services

Westcliff Station is well-equipped with a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office is open from early morning to late afternoon during the week, with adjusted hours on weekends. Conveniently,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access throughout the station, making it easier for passengers with mobility impairments to navigate. However, note that smartcards cannot be issued at this station, though validators are present.

The station provides basic amenities, including acc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and seating areas. For those who need to stay connected, public Wi-Fi is available. While a newsagent offers basic shopping options, there are no refreshment facilities, so a packed lunch might be worthwhile for longer journeys. If you are cycling, there are 14 bicycle stands located in the station car park, monitored by CCTV for added security.

Parking and Additional Services

For those driving to the station, a 24-hour car park with 46 spaces and CCTV operated by National Car Parks Ltd is available. Note that parking charges apply, with off-peak rates coming into effect post-10:00 AM and on weekends. It's important to be aware of the lack of accessible car park equipment, which might affect some passengers.
